Alleged Honor Magic 9 could pack a battery close to 8,000mAh capacity

A leak shared by tipster Digital Chat Station back in January revealed the screen sizes of the alleged Honor Magic 9, Honor Magic 9 Pro, and Honor Magic 9 RSR. Now, in a fresh leak, he appears to have revealed some details about the standard Magic 9.

Purported Honor Magic 9’s key details tipped

Honor Magic 9 leak by DCS

DCS previously claimed that the standard version of the Honor Magic 9 series will feature a 6.36-inch display, while the Pro or Pro Max model will have a 6.85-inch flat screen. The Magic 9 RSR was also said to feature a 6.85-inch display, similar to the Pro / Pro Max edition.

In a new leak, DCS has seemingly revealed more details about what appears to be the standard Magic 9. The leak reiterates that the device could be equipped with a 6.36-inch display, likely aligning with the screen sizes of other flagship phones such as the Vivo X500 and Xiaomi 18.

He claimed that the device is currently being tested with a battery close to 8,000mAh. This aligns with a recent leak that said that the Magic 9 series will have 8K and 9K sized batteries. This suggests that the battery capacity may exceed that of the OnePlus 15T, which offers a 7,500mAh battery alongside a compact 6.32-inch display.

He also mentioned that the Magic 9 will include additional features such as a periscope telephoto camera, wireless charging, and an ultrasonic in-screen fingerprint sensor. However, the rest of the specifications of the device remain under wraps.

Honor unveiled the Honor Magic 8 series in October last year, and there is a possibility that the Magic 9 lineup may debut around the same time this year. Similar to last year, the initial models could be powered by a Snapdragon chipset, most likely the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ite Gen 6.
